Oxides of Sulphur

Two of the important oxides of sulphur are sulphur dioxide and sulphur trioxide. Sulphur dioxide is formed by burning sulphur in air or roasting metal sulphides in the presence of air. Natural resources that are limited in nature and are liable to be degraded in quantity and quality by human activities are exhaustible natural resources.
